Underfloor Repair in Conroe, TX
Underfloor repair services address issues related to the structural integrity and condition of the flooring system beneath a property’s visible surface. These projects typically involve fixing sagging, uneven, or damaged subflooring caused by moisture, rot, or age. Homeowners often seek underfloor repairs when experiencing creaking floors, noticeable dips, or visible signs of deterioration that can compromise safety and comfort. The scope of work may include replacing damaged sections, leveling uneven surfaces, or reinforcing joists to restore a stable foundation for the finished flooring.
Property owners should understand that underfloor repair projects can vary based on the extent of damage and the type of flooring installed. Before requesting services, it’s helpful to assess the specific issues, such as moisture concerns or structural weaknesses, and consider the type of flooring above. Clear communication about the existing condition and desired outcomes can help ensure the repair work addresses underlying problems and results in a secure, long-lasting floor system.

Underfloor Repair Questions
What causes underfloor damage? Common causes include moisture buildup, structural shifts, and poor ventilation, which can lead to warping or sagging floors.
How can I tell if my floor needs repair? Signs include uneven surfaces, creaking sounds, or visible gaps between floorboards and the subfloor.
What types of underfloor repair are available? Repairs may involve replacing damaged sections, fixing underlying moisture issues, or reinforcing the subfloor structure.
